Experts say, China's rebound after COVID-19 has been slower than expected.

Challenges like a struggling property market, rising local government debt, and subdued consumer spending led Beijing on a sluggish economic road.

China officially reported youth unemployment rate of 21% recently.

But reports say it might be just double owing to fictitious employment and around 16 million individuals adopting a 'lying flat' approach.
